Transaction 31e53461218594c9ad4c50706c910a8efba9f0ec7909f6b4af56e925b3fafb9e

1 Input
1 Outputs
  • 31e53461218594c9ad4c50706c910a8efba9f0ec7909f6b4af56e925b3fafb9e:0
  • value  206790
    address  35Hwr4RYiyeccDmTzG6BFzo5TcZXpPssYi